A bodybuilder’s diet ought to be comprised of nutrient-laden, healthy foods in appropriate quantities. What do I mean with healthy foods? Here’s an example of a bodybuilding diet plan to help you build a well-toned healthy muscular body.

Breakfast: Seven scrambled eggs (1 whole+6 or more whites). 1 cup cooked non-instant oatmeal. 1 cup coffee. 1 glass of apple juice.

1st. Snack: 1 protein shake. 1 small glass of water.

Lunch: 1 can tuna fish. 2 slices of wheat bread. 1 spoon of sweet relish. Dash of celery-salt. 1 large glass of water.

Second snack: 1 protein shake. 1 small glass of water

Dinner: 1 salmon steak or baked boneless chicken breast. 1 serving of brown rice. 1 serving of green beans. 1 large glass of water.

Before bed: 1 protein shake. 1 small glass of water.

You must have noticed that all your meals have one thing in common that is water. This is because water plays a very important role in your bodybuilding diet plan. It is usually recommended to have 8-9 glasses of water every day. Water helps to boost up your body building process, therefore, make sure you have enough water every day.
